摘要
Variational inequality theory provides us with a general and unified framework to study a large class of unrelated free and moving boundary problems that arise in pure and applied sciences. In this paper we show that a class of variational inequalities related with obstacle problems can be characterized by a system of differential equations which can be solved by using the Fourier series direct method coupled with the Ritz technique. An illustrative example is given.
